Drain clogs follow predictable patterns, and understanding those patterns helps homeowners recognize when a problem needs professional attention. In kitchens, the culprit is almost always grease. Cooking oils and fats flow easily when hot, but they cool and solidify on pipe walls, building up layer by layer until the line narrows to a trickle. Food solids and soap scum compound the problem, creating a dense mass in the P-trap or further down the branch line that no off-the-shelf drain cleaner fully dissolves.
Bathroom drains tell a different story. Hair binds with soap scum to form a tightly matted clog just past the P-trap - the kind that a plunger moves but rarely removes. Tub, shower, and sink drains all share this vulnerability, and a single bathroom used by multiple people can clog repeatedly if the line isn't fully cleared.
The most serious drain failures involve the main sewer line. When toilets back up while a shower runs, or when multiple fixtures drain slowly at the same time, the blockage is almost certainly in the main line between the house and the city connection - not in any individual fixture. Tree roots are a frequent cause: they enter drain lines through hairline cracks at pipe joints and expand as they absorb moisture, eventually restricting or fully blocking flow. A basement floor drain backing up is often the first visible sign of a main line problem, because it sits at the lowest point in the home's drainage system and backs up before any other fixture.
How Roto-Rooter Diagnoses and Clears Drain Lines
Every service call begins with a diagnosis. Roto-Rooter technicians identify the location and nature of the blockage before choosing a clearing method - because the right tool depends entirely on what's causing the clog and where it sits in the line.
- Mechanical augering: The Roto-Rooter Machine and hand augers cut through hair, grease, and organic buildup in fixture drains and branch lines. The Roto-Rooter Machine also cuts through tree roots that have grown into older sewer lateral joints.
- Hydro jetting: High-pressure water jets scour pipe walls to remove calcified grease, mineral scale, and root debris that a cable auger cannot fully cut. Hydro jetting restores the pipe's interior diameter rather than just punching a hole through the blockage.
- Sewer camera inspection: A sewer camera traces the path and condition of the drain line to locate breaks, bellies, root intrusion, and blockages. When a drain backs up repeatedly despite clearing, a camera reveals whether the cause is roots, a collapsed section, or a belly - a low sag in the line where solids collect.
The method Roto-Rooter selects is matched to the problem. A simple hair clog in a bathroom drain doesn't require hydro jetting. A recurring main line backup with suspected root intrusion does. That diagnostic step - before any equipment goes into the line - is what separates a lasting fix from a temporary one.
